What Are Synthetic Personas in Marketing?

At its core, a synthetic persona is an AI-generated profile that accurately simulates the characteristics, behaviors, and motivations of a real human customer segment. Unlike traditional buyer personas, which are typically static documents based on aggregated data and qualitative research, synthetic personas are dynamic, interactive, and powered by advanced AI models, including large language models (LLMs) and deep learning algorithms.

These AI agents learn from vast datasets, including demographic information, psychographic profiles, online behavior patterns, survey responses, and even competitor analysis. They can be trained on your Ideal Customer Profile (ICP) data, mimicking how your actual customers would react to new products, marketing messages, or even pricing changes. This level of sophistication allows for the creation of an "AI customer panel" – a simulated group of your ideal customers ready to provide instant feedback.

How Synthetic Personas Differ from Traditional Buyer Personas

  • Dynamic vs. Static: Traditional personas are fixed documents. Synthetic personas are interactive AI agents that can "respond" and "evolve" based on new data or testing scenarios.
  • Data-Driven vs. Qualitative: While traditional personas often rely heavily on interviews and surveys, synthetic personas are grounded in immense quantities of quantitative and qualitative data, processed and interpreted by AI to generate predictive behavior.
  • Scalability & Speed: Creating and updating traditional personas is time-consuming. Synthetic personas can be generated and engaged with almost instantly, offering unlimited surveys, interviews, and A/B tests without the logistical hurdles of human panels.

Validating Product Concepts and Features

Product Managers face the constant challenge of deciding which features to build and how to price them. With synthetic personas, they can:

  • Simulate user feedback: Present concept mock-ups or feature descriptions to an AI panel and gather instant feedback on perceived value, usability, and desirability.
  • Test price sensitivity: Conduct unlimited A/B tests on different pricing models or tiers to understand willingness to pay before writing a single line of code.
  • Prioritize development: Get clear, data-driven insights into which features will have the greatest impact and resonate most with the target market.

AI Focus Groups for Rapid Iteration

Imagine running a focus group with your ideal customers at any time, instantly. With AI focus groups, you can:

  • Test multiple message variations: Present different headlines, body copy, or calls to action to your synthetic panel and observe which generates the most positive response or engagement.
  • Refine messaging for clarity and impact: Get feedback on jargon, tone, and emotional appeal, identifying areas where your message might be misunderstood or fall flat.
  • Identify unspoken objections: AI personas can sometimes surface potential objections or concerns that might not be immediately obvious, helping you preemptively address them in your communication.

This iterative testing allows for continuous refinement, ensuring that by the time your campaign goes live, your messaging is optimized for maximum impact and conversion.
